OUYA Video Game Console Lands For Your TV On June 4

Hundreds of Original Games Being Prepped for Launch from Top-Name Developers and Up-and-Comers

LOS ANGELES, March 28, 2013 /PRNewswire/ -- It's game on for OUYA which todayconfirmed the new video game console will launch in the United States, Canada, and the U.K. on June 4, 2013, for $99.99. OUYA upends the current console model by being open to any game developer who wants to create and publish games for the TV. For gamers, this means they can now download any game they choose, and try it for free -- no more discs to buy and no more risk of paying for games you don't love.

This concept has earned OUYA widespread support from developers of all kinds and gamers -- both of whom have shared their feedback on what they wanted in a game system, along with millions of dollars in crowdsourced funding. Tens of thousands of OUYAs were sold in its first month when announced in 2012. OUYA will begin shipping units to its early backers today as part of a preview program leading up to the June retail launch.

Featuring vivid HD graphics, immersive sound, and a gamer's controller, OUYA delivers a unique platform for enjoying games of every genre, from racing to shooter, action-adventure to RPG, and platformer to puzzle. More than 8,000 game developers worldwide are currently developing games, from a wide range of established and up-and-coming developers, including Square Enix, Inc., Double Fine Productions, Tripwire Interactive LLC, Vlambeer, Phil Fish's Polytron Corporation, and Kim Swift's Airtight Games.

OUYA includes:

    --  Console: Designed by Yves Behar, OUYA features a sleek, compact cube
        design that plugs into the TV. The days of waiting out long boot cycles
        are over, because OUYA wakes up instantly.
    --  Controller: A gamer-envisioned and refined, intuitive wireless
        controller with fast, responsive buttons, triggers that FEEL like
        triggers, laser-precise analog sticks, a cross-style D-Pad, and even a
        touchpad.
    --  Power: An on-board Nvidia Tegra 3 chipset delivers fast performance and
        amazing graphics for a truly, immersive game experience in 1080p HD.
    --  Games: Games will be added daily to OUYA into the June launch and
        beyond. All games on OUYA will be downloadable and free-to-try. The
        system was designed as an open platform to enable all developers the
        freedom to create games and publish to the TV.
    --  Apps: In addition to games, OUYA fans can access their favorite steaming
        video and music apps including content directly from Twitch.tv,
        Flixster, Plex, XBMC, Crunchyroll, iHeartRadio and many others.

OUYA is now shipping to early backers as part of a preview program. Starting June 4, OUYA will be available for purchase in the United States, Canada, and the UK through retailers Amazon, Best Buy, GAME, GameStop, Target, and the store on OUYA.tv for $99.99. Extra controllers will retail for $49.99. Consumers can pre-order OUYA today at any of these retailers.

About OUYA
OUYA was created in 2012 by Julie Uhrman, a video game industry veteran who saw an opportunity to open up the last closed game platform -- the TV. Uhrman and an initial team of game developers and advisors brought the concept to life, with the help of Yves Behar. OUYA is a new kind of game console that is $99.99, and where all games are free to try. OUYA will ship to early backers on March 28, 2013, followed by a full retail launch in June, and available at Amazon, Best Buy, GAME, GameStop and Target.
